One of the oddities of the Australian car market is the almost complete lack of acceptance of diesel-powered passenger cars. While in Europe diesels make up nearly half of all new cars sold, here in Australia the proportion is miniscule. But when about the
worst
fuel consumption you're likely to see out of a Peugeot 307 HDi is an incredible 6.2 litres/100 km, and economy as good as 4 litres/100 km is quite possible, the diesel Pug requires a long, hard look if you put lots of kays behind you... and you're interested in low running costs.
